Rotimi Amaechi, the African Democratic Congress’ presidential running mate, has accused politicians of stealing unit-level results sheets during voting.
Amaechi cautioned that politicians steal result sheets, putting the lives of INEC ad-hoc staff at risk.
Addressing a gathering of teenagers, the former Rivers State governor stated: “On election day in your Ward and Unit, you finish voting and stand for the counting. I’ve been a politician my entire life and have never worked anywhere else.
“I left university in 1987 and entered politics the same year, so you won’t teach me; unit level is where they vote.”
“Politicians steal result sheets at the unit level, endangering the life of an INEC ad hoc officer. As he approaches, show us the result sheet or you will not go because politicians do not care about your life. Some parents must prevent their children from becoming ad hoc workers.”
He urged Nigerians to constantly request that their ballots be counted at polling stations throughout elections.
He added: “If there is a result sheet, we will queue up, and when they finish counting, if you don’t upload it, you are not going.”
